Lightning Network could nab 5% of stablecoin flows by 2028: Voltage CEO

Posted bypdgweb July 25, 2025July 25, 2025

Graham Krizek, founder and CEO of Voltage, predicts the Lightning Network will capture billions in global stablecoin volume within the next few years.
